Rota Electro-mechanical Actuator
A self-contained power transmitting device designed to convert electrical energy into controlled mechanical force, in the form of torque (rotational mechanical movement). Comprised of an electric motor(s), gear box(es), limit switch(es), and such accessories as required for the specific moving and positioning of other components. Excludes hydraulic and pneumatic cylinders and screwjacks.
